Seven Tartars Selected for American Mountain All-Conference

Compton, Calif. - The Compton College football team picked up all-conference honors on the announcements of the 2021 SCFA American Mountain All-League Team. Tartars' freshman offensive lineman Devin Pitts, freshman utility player Emmanuel Nkwocha, and kick returner/wide receiver Arsiah McCorker were selected for first team honors.

Pitts led the offensive line and was the leading force of organizing the line in pass protection and run blocking. He stands at 6’4 and 290lbs and was a punishing force for the offensive line. As a freshman, Pitts is bound for an even bigger sophomore season with the Tartars.

Nkwocha, the running back/linebacker from Bronx, NY has been Mr. Everything for the Tartars football team and was even the Compton College October Student-Athlete of the Month. He has impressed on both sides of the ball and has been a strong leader for the football program. His best game of the season was against Pasadena City College where he had over 100 yards running with one touchdown and a total of 15 tackles and a forced fumble, ultimately earing the Southern California Football Association Player of the Week for Special Teams/All-Purpose. Nkwocha finished the season with 182 all purpose yards, one touchdown, and 16 total tackles, a sack, and two force fumbles.

McCorker was selected first team all defense as a kick returner for the American Mountain All-League team, and second team offense as a wide receiver. He displayed dazzling speed throughout the course of the season for the Tartars. McCorker averaged a team high 20 yards per kick return with a season long of 41 yards. The speedy sophomore led the team in all-purpose yards with a total of 619 yards and team leading four touchdowns. McCorker was also the Compton College September Student-Athlete of the Month

The Tartars placed five players on the second team. Making the defensive squad were sophomore defensive end Jeremy Washington (10 tackles, 3.5 for loss, 0.5 sacks, two forced fumbles, one pass breakup), and sophomore cornerback Zion Frasier (25 tackles, one for loss, one forced fumble, one fumble recovery, one interception, three pass breakups),

Mohamed Nyangamukenga the freshman running back for the Tartars was also selected to the second team all offense along with offensive lineman James Castillo, and McCorker. Nyangamukenga rushed for 194 yards for the season with an average of four yards per carry and one touchdown for the season. One of his highlight rushing attempts was an 80-yard-long rushing attempt. Sophomore offensive lineman Castillo displayed grit and toughness throughout the season. The 6’5 and 330lb lineman was significant in the running and passing game for the Tartars as his game garnered him second team offensive honors.
